本文整理汇总了C#中OracleDataReader.GetInt64方法的典型用法代码示例。如果您正苦于以下问题:C# OracleDataReader.GetInt64方法的具体用法?C# OracleDataReader.GetInt64怎么用?C# OracleDataReader.GetInt64使用的例子?那么,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类OracleDataReader
的用法示例。
在下文中一共展示了OracleDataReader.GetInt64方法的3个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的C#代码示例。
示例1: PopulateDto
internal override DtoBase PopulateDto(OracleDataReader reader)
{
var pacienteOs = new PacienteOsDto();
//
if (!reader.IsDBNull(_ordOspId)) { pacienteOs.OspId = reader.GetInt32(_ordOspId); }
//
if (!reader.IsDBNull(_ordOspPaeId)) { pacienteOs.OspPaeId = reader.GetInt32(_ordOspPaeId); }
//
if (!reader.IsDBNull(_ordOspOsoId)) { pacienteOs.OspOsoId = reader.GetInt32(_ordOspOsoId); }
//
if (!reader.IsDBNull(_ordOspNroSocio)) { pacienteOs.OspNroSocio = reader.GetInt64(_ordOspNroSocio); }
// IsNew
pacienteOs.IsNew = false;
return pacienteOs;
}
示例2: MapReaderToEventDto
EventDto MapReaderToEventDto(OracleDataReader dataReader)
{
return new EventDto()
{
Id = dataReader.GetInt64(ColumnPositions.Id),
CommandContext = ConvertToGuid(dataReader.GetOracleBinary(ColumnPositions.CommandContext)),
Name = dataReader.GetString(ColumnPositions.Name),
LogicalName = dataReader.GetString(ColumnPositions.LogicalName),
EventSourceId = ConvertToGuid(dataReader.GetOracleBinary(ColumnPositions.EventSourceId)),
EventSource = dataReader.GetString(ColumnPositions.EventSource),
Generation = dataReader.GetInt32(ColumnPositions.Generation),
Data = dataReader.GetOracleClob(ColumnPositions.Data).Value,
CausedBy = dataReader.GetString(ColumnPositions.CausedBy),
Origin = dataReader.GetString(ColumnPositions.Origin),
Occurred = dataReader.GetDateTime(ColumnPositions.Occured),
Version = Convert.ToDouble(dataReader.GetDecimal(ColumnPositions.Version))
};
}
示例3: InstantiateEntityFromReader
private MuscleGroup InstantiateEntityFromReader(OracleDataReader reader)
{
var entity = new MuscleGroup(reader.GetString(1))
{
Id = reader.GetInt64(0)
};
return entity;
}